Basi di Dati (2013/2014) - Orario e calendario delle lezioni
Per l'A.A. 2013-2014, le lezioni si svolgono nel periodo settembre 2013 - dicembre 2013, in aula 33, via Eudossiana 18, Roma
Settimana | Lunedì (8:30 - 10:00) | Mercoledì (8:30 - 10:00) | Venerdì (10:15 - 11:45) |
01 (Set 30) | Lezioni 1,2 - Introduzione al corso - Il concetto di base di dati |
Lezioni 3,4 - Definizione di relazione - Schemi e istanze di relazione |
Lezioni 5,6 - Vincoli di integrità - Introduzione all'algebra relazionale |
02 (Ott 7) |
|
Lezioni 7,8 - Algebra relazionale. selezione, proiezione e join |
Lezioni 9,10 - Esercitazione sull'algebra relazionale - Test di autovalutazione sull'algebra relazionale |
03 (Ott 14) | Lezioni 11,12 - Definizione di schemi in SQL - Operazioni di manipolazione dei dati in SQL |
Lezioni 13,14 - L'istruzione SELECT - Interrogazioni semplici in SQL |
|
04 (Ott 21) | Lezioni 15,16 - Il join in SQL - Varianti del join |
Lezioni 17,18 - Funzioni di aggregazione - L'istruzione group-by |
Lezioni 19,20 - Esercitazione sul sistema MySQL e sul linguaggio SQL (Ing. Marco Console) |
05 (Ott 28) | Lezioni 21,22 - Query annidate in SQL - Esercizi in SQL (proposti per la seconda esercitazione) | Lezioni 23,24 - Vincoli e viste in SQL - Cenni a transazioni in SQL |
|
06 (Nov 04) | Lezioni 25,26 - Progettazione di basi di dati - Modello ER |
Lezioni 27,28 - Entità, relazioni - Attributi di entità e relazioni |
Lezioni 29,30 - La relazione ISA tra concetti - La generalizzazione |
07 (Nov 11) | Lezioni 31,32 - La relazione ISA tra relazioni - Concetti e relazioni disgiunti |
Lezioni 33,34 - Vincoli di cardinalità - Vincoli di identificazione di entità |
Lezioni 35,36 - Vincoli di identificazione di relazione - Il dizionario dei dati |
08 (Nov 18) | Lezioni 37,38 - Esercizi di progettazione concettuale - Metodologia di progettazione concettuale |
Lezioni 39,40 - Esercitazione sulla progettazione concettuale |
Lezioni 41,42 - Introduzione alla progettazione logica - La fase di ristrutturazione dello schema concettuale |
09 (Nov 25) | Lezioni 43,44 - La fase di ristrutturazione dello schema concettuale - Esercizi di ristrutturazione dello schema concettuale |
|
Lezioni 45,46 - Esercitazione su progettazione concettuale e ristrutturazione dello schema concettuale (dott. Fabio Savo) |
10 (Dic 02) | Lezioni 47,48 - Introduzione alla fase di traduzione - Traduzione di entità in tabelle |
Lezioni 49,50 - Traduzione di relazioni in tabelle |
Lezioni 51,52 - Esercitazione sulla traduzione diretta - Ristrutturazione dello schema logico |
11 (Dic 09) | Lezioni 53,54 - Esercitazione sulla ristrutturazione dello schema logico |
Lezioni 55,56 - Esercitazione su compiti d'esame |
Lezioni 57,58 - Accesso a basi di dati da software - JDBC |
12 (Dic 16) | Lezioni 59,60 - JDBC - Esercitazione su JDBC |